An important security update for haproxy addresses two vulnerabilities, ensuring stability and protection for SUSE users.
An update that solves two vulnerabilities can now be installed.

Summary

## This update for haproxy fixes the following issues * CVE-2026-55203: integer overflow vulnerability in the fcgi_conn structure's drl field that allows buffer misparse as new FCGI record headers (bsc#1268557). * CVE-2026-55204: null pointer dereference vulnerability in hpack_dht_insert() within src/hpack-tbl.c (bsc#1268558). ## Patch Instructions: To install this SUSE update use the SUSE recommended installation methods like YaST online_update or "zypper patch". Alternatively you can run the command listed for your product: * SUSE Linux Micro 6.0 zypper in -t patch SUSE-SLE-Micro-6.0-781=1 ## Package List: * SUSE Linux Micro 6.0 (aarch64 s390x x86_64) * haproxy-debugsource-2.8.11+git0.01c1056a4-4.1 * haproxy-debuginfo-2.8.11+git0.01c1056a4-4.1 * haproxy-2.8.11+git0.01c1056a4-4.1
